Navigating Care is a student-led project aimed at reducing anxiety and improving shared decision-making for first-time pregnant women in the United States. Through extensive user research and interviews, the team identified that mothers consistently feel overwhelmed, unheard, and unprepared during prenatal appointments – often forgetting questions and lacking a unified system to track their concerns. The solution is a voice-first Al companion that allows mothers to capture questions and symptoms hands-free as they arise, automatically organizing them before appointments and keeping medical providers and partners informed. Unlike existing pregnancy apps that focus on passive content delivery or manual tracking dashboards, Navigating Care prioritizes emotional warmth, frictionless interaction, and precision medicine to help mothers feel like active participants in their own!
